McDougall's won the Christmas charity football match against The Rest of the World for the first time at Faraday Road on December 28. The third annual match finished 3-1, with goals by Oscar McDougall (penalty), Pete McDougall and Julian Sandys. Family and friends attended the event and used the onsite bar. This year's charity was Ovacom, and the £500 raised at the match was added to Alec Thompson's broader fundraiser.
